What is manufacturing engineering?

Manufacturing engineering is a branch of engineering focused on designing, analyzing, and improving manufacturing processes, systems, and equipment. Manufacturing engineers work to make production more efficient, cost-effective, and high-quality by implementing new technologies, optimizing workflows, and ensuring safety and sustainability. They collaborate closely with other departments to bring products from design to production, troubleshoot issues, and continuously improve operations. This field is vital in industries such as automotive, aerospace, electronics, and consumer goods.

How does a manufacturing engineer typically collaborate with other departments to improve production processes?

Manufacturing Engineers work closely with cross-functional teams, such as design, quality assurance, and operations, to optimize production processes. They often participate in meetings to review product designs, address manufacturing challenges, and develop solutions that enhance efficiency and quality. Regular collaboration with maintenance and supply chain teams is also common, ensuring equipment reliability and timely material flow. This teamwork fosters a dynamic environment where continuous improvement is encouraged, and successful projects can lead to increased responsibility and advancement opportunities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manufacturing eng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manufacturing Engineer, you generally need a degree in engineering (often mechanical, industrial, or manufacturing), along with strong analytical and problem-solving skills. Familiarity with CAD software, PLC programming, Lean Manufacturing principles, and Six Sigma certification is commonly required. Effective communication, teamwork, and adaptability are important soft skills for collaborating across departments and responding to production challenges. These skills and qualifications are crucial for ensuring efficient production processes, reducing costs, and maintaining high product quality in a competitive manufacturing environment.

What is the difference between Manufacturing Engineering vs Mechanical Engineering?

AspectManufacturing EngineeringMechanical Engineering
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Manufacturing, Industrial, or Mechanical Engineering; certifications like CMfgEBachelor's in Mechanical Engineering; Professional Engineer (PE) license often preferred
Work EnvironmentFactories, production plants, manufacturing facilitiesDesign offices, research labs, manufacturing plants
Industry UsageHeavy in manufacturing, production, and process optimizationBroader, including automotive, aerospace, energy, and product design
Common Search/ComparisonManufacturing EngineeringMechanical Engineering

Manufacturing Engineering focuses on designing, implementing, and improving manufacturing processes and systems within production environments. Mechanical Engineering covers a broader scope, including design, analysis, and development of mechanical systems across various industries. While both roles require engineering degrees and share some certifications, Manufacturing Engineers specialize in production efficiency, whereas Mechanical Engineers often work on product design and development.

What does a manufacturing engineer do?

A manufacturing engineer designs, develops, and improves manufacturing processes to increase efficiency, quality, and safety. They analyze production workflows, select appropriate tools and equipment, and often use CAD software to optimize operations. The role typically requires knowledge of engineering principles, problem-solving skills, and familiarity with industry standards and certifications.
